What is the Siemens 3.0T 64-ring PET-MRI?

The Siemens Biograph Vision PET/MR represents the highest level of integrated PET-MRI technology currently available. Its fully digital PET detectors, ultra-fast TOF technology, and advanced Q.Clear reconstruction are seamlessly combined with a top-tier 3T MRI system, providing unparalleled multi-parametric and synchronous imaging capabilities for neuroscience, precision oncology (especially soft tissue and CNS tumors), and advanced research. Although associated with high cost and operational complexity, it offers irreplaceable value in addressing specific complex clinical and research problems by delivering precisely matched spatiotemporal molecular, functional, and anatomical information.

Which populations are suitable for PET/MR examination?

1. Individuals with a history of tumors or a family history of tumors

In addition to maintaining a healthy lifestyle, regular PET/MR examinations are recommended to develop the habit of timely evaluation of overall physical condition.

2. Individuals undergoing health screening

Populations such as high-level professionals, those under significant life stress, and individuals experiencing physical overexertion are advised to undergo regular PET/MR examinations to screen for potential health risks.

3. Patients with cardiovascular diseases

PET/MR can determine myocardial viability and provide an objective basis for deciding whether surgery is required. It is an essential examination prior to treatments such as myocardial infarction revascularization and blood flow reconstruction, and can also support treatment evaluation.

4. Patients with neurological disorders

For localization of epileptic foci, PET/MR is superior to other imaging modalities; it also serves as a unique imaging method for diagnosing conditions such as depression, Alzheimer's disease, and Parkinson's disease.

PET/MR Examination Procedure

1. Appointment

Schedule the examination time (PET/MR and PET/CT appointments can be made within <24 hours; telephone booking is available).

2. Registration

Receive instructions and precautions, measure height, weight, and blood glucose, and sign the informed consent form.

3. Medical History Collection

Please bring previous imaging data such as CT, MRI, and ultrasound, as well as laboratory and clinical treatment records. The physician will inquire about the condition and treatment history.

4. Radiotracer Injection

An intravenous line is first established (in the injection room), followed by administration of the tracer at the injection window. After injection, rest quietly for 45--60 minutes.

5. Scanning

Prepare as required, including appropriate water intake before the examination. Empty the bladder, remove all metal objects, and cooperate during the scan. The duration is generally 40--60 minutes; fast sequences may take approximately 30 minutes.

6. Post-scan Waiting (in the resting room)

Wait in the resting area for notification. The physician will perform a preliminary image assessment, and you may leave only after being informed. Some individuals may require delayed scanning and should wait an additional 30--60 minutes.

7. After the Examination

Drink more water and urinate frequently to promote tracer excretion. Avoid close contact with sensitive populations (pregnant women and children) on the day of examination. Collect the report at the designated time using the appointment form.

Core Features and Advantages of Siemens 3.0T 64-ring PET-MRI (Biograph mMR)

1. Integrated Synchronous Scanning

The world's first integrated PET/MR system, with PET detectors embedded between MRI radiofrequency coils, enabling isocentric and same-volume synchronous scanning of PET and MRI.

2. High Soft-Tissue Resolution

MRI provides superior soft-tissue resolution compared with CT, clearly demonstrating lesion details and supplying anatomical information for precise tumor diagnosis.

3. No Ionizing Radiation

MRI involves no X-ray radiation exposure, making it particularly suitable for children and patients requiring multiple follow-up examinations.

4. Superior Spatial Resolution

Simulation studies confirm that the Siemens mMR system demonstrates excellent spatial resolution performance with the lowest scatter fraction.

5. Early Detection of Micro-Lesions

The combination of high sensitivity and specificity enables early detection of small tumor lesions, improving diagnostic accuracy.

6. Rapid Whole-Body Acquisition

Whole-body acquisition can be completed within 50 minutes, with dedicated high-resolution sequences for major organs of the head, neck, chest, abdomen, and pelvis.

7. Multi-Disciplinary Clinical Applications

Widely applied in the early screening and diagnosis of malignant tumors, neurological disorders, and cardiovascular diseases.

8. Research Support Capability

Equipped with specialized coils and sequences to support clinical research and advanced tumor screening requirements.
